Lippi, Filippino (1457-1504)
The Worship of the Egyptian Bull God, Apis, about 1500. Oil and egg on wood. 78.1 x 137.2 cm. Bequeathed by Sir Henry Bernhard Samuelson, Bt, in memory of his father, 1937 (NG4905).
